The
history of Faith Regional Health Services is richly embedded
in 80 years of delivering health care to the residents of northeast
Nebraska. Serving a population of over 100,000 people within
a 75-mile radius, Faith Regional is a regional referral center
in Norfolk, Nebraska.
Faith Regional, a 166-bed acute care facility, offers Centers
of Excellence in physical rehabilitation, cancer care and obstetrics.
Medical services are delivered from five locations: the West campus,
located at 2700 Norfolk Avenue, provides emergency services, acute
care, women's and children's services, cancer care, imaging services,
cardiac and pulmonary rehabilitation, cardiac catheterization,
cardiopulmonary services and surgery; the East campus, located
at 1500 Koenigstein Avenue, provides outpatient clinics, physical
rehabilitation, transitional care and behavioral health services;
Medical Offices West, located at 110 North 29th Street, provides
office space to Norfolk Radiation and Medical Oncology, LifeNet
Medical Transportation Service and Faith Regional Social Services
;
Medical Offices North at 301 North 27th Street, leases space to
Alegent Heart Institute, Faith Regional Surgery Center and Physicians
Clinic - Norfolk Medical Group; and Medical Offices East leases
space to Norfolk Family Medicine and the Community Health Clinic.
The physicians, administrators, nurses and other associates at
this community-based health care system are dedicated to improving
the health and quality of its residents. This committed team of
professionals delivers personalized, compassionate health care
with dignity and respect for each individual. More than 75,000
patients are served annually on an inpatient or outpatient basis,
and approximately 1,000 babies are delivered each year.
Faith Regional Health Services employs approximately 900 individuals.
One of the major employers in the Norfolk area, Faith Regional
is governed by a 14-member board
of directors. In addition to medical services, Faith Regional
manages physician clinics, has a managed care program, Community
Care Partners, and is affiliated with the Northeast Nebraska Regional
Physicians Organization, a physician-hospital organization.
